AgomAb Therapeutics (AGMB) shares rose 3.66% to close at $11.34, recouping recent losses as buyers stepped in near the established support zone of $10.77. The stock is now testing a resistance barrier at $11.91, and a sustained breakout above that level could signal a shift in short-term momentum.

AGMB’s recent trading session saw the stock advance sharply, with the daily gain representing one of the strongest single-day moves in the past month. While overall trading volume was elevated compared to the stock’s 30-day average, the move was accompanied by solid buying interest rather than a short-term squeeze. The biotech sector has been mixed, with some names benefiting from renewed risk appetite in small-cap healthcare names, and AGMB appears to have drawn attention from dip buyers after its recent pullback. The stock had slipped from resistance near $12 in late February, but the pullback was arrested exactly at the $10.77 support level, a price that had previously acted as a pivot point in early February. The bounce from that zone suggests traders are respecting the technical floor, and the subsequent rally back toward $11.34 puts the stock within striking distance of the $11.91 resistance. The catalyst for the move remains unclear, but the price action itself highlights a clear delineation between support and resistance that traders are monitoring closely.

From a technical perspective, AGMB’s chart is showing a potential short-term bottoming pattern. The stock had formed a series of lower highs since early February, but the bounce off $10.77 broke that sequence. The Relative Strength Index (RSI) has moved from below 30 into the mid-40s, indicating that oversold conditions have been alleviated but the stock is not yet overbought. The Moving Average Convergence Divergence (MACD) histogram is turning less negative, hinting at a potential bullish crossover in the coming days if momentum continues. Resistance at $11.91 is the immediate hurdle; a close above that level would put the stock in a position to challenge the February high around $12.50. On the downside, a failure to hold above $11.00 could invite a retest of the $10.77 support, and a breakdown below that would open the door to further downside toward the $10.00 psychological level. Volume patterns during the advance were slightly above average, which adds credence to the move, but traders should watch for a volume confirmation on any breakout attempt.

Looking ahead, AGMB’s near-term trajectory hinges on its ability to clear the $11.91 resistance zone. If buyers can push the stock through that level on above-average volume, the stock could accelerate toward the $12.50–$12.75 area. Conversely, a rejection at resistance might lead to a consolidation phase between $10.77 and $11.91. Several factors could influence performance, including broader market sentiment toward biotech and any company-specific news flow. The stock’s relatively low average daily volume means that larger moves can occur with modest order flow. Investors should monitor any updates from the company regarding its pipeline or financial position. The $10.77 support remains critical; a break below that level would negate the current bullish setup and likely push the stock toward the $10.00 support. Overall, the bounce is encouraging, but the stock remains within a defined range and a breakout above resistance would be needed to confirm a new uptrend.
